Sel Roti, besides called crispy rice doughnuts, is a traditional food of Nepal eaten during winter festivals. Learn how to make/prepare Sel Roti by following this comfortable recipe.
|
|
|
• 1 kg Rice
• 500 ml Milk
• 100 gm Ghee
• 250 gm Wheat Flour
• Cardamom, Clove (optional)
• 200 gm Sugar (granulated) |
| • | Wash and soak rice overnight, drain additional water and grind into a fine paste.
| | • | Then add butter, granulated sugar and few spices if desirable into the rice paste. Add milk and water on occasion to make a batter and allow it to ferment at room temperature.
| | • | Heat oil in a cooking pan and pour the not also thick batter as uninterrupted ring onto red-hot edible oil until they turn gold brown.
| | • | Sel Roti is served up as confectionery bread with pickles or mutton curry.
